Ignorance is no excuse for broken promises

Former Labour Cabinet Member, Councillor Keith Morrell, uses the same excuse that Southampton Labour Councillors are all starting to repeat since the election; namely that the have now "seen the council books."

You would imagine from this comment that "the books" are some hidden tome, locked away in a cupboard in the Civic Centre and that when the new Council Administration was elected in May they were then presented with a key so that they could unlock this secret information.

In fact the opposite is true. You have full access to all the financial information as a Councillor and indeed a responsibility to be aware of the state of the Council's finances. All Councillors are briefed by city officers, all the figures are presented in detail on the City Council website and it was only in February that every Councillor voted on budget proposals for the Council. Labour produced their own budget this year so you would have thought that they must known what they were doing.

When Labour made all their promises in the run up to the election they knew they had no intention of keeping them. Now they are in power they plead ignorance as their excuse.
